Straw Tower Activity!

Objective:Each group needs to construct a straw tower with a maximum inflated balloon on top. The group that builds the highest free-standing tower wins the competition!
Materials  

  • 20-25 straws per group
  • 2 balloons per group
  • 1 long strip of tape per group
  • Scissors for each group
  • Yardstick for teacher/facilitator
  • Timer 
    • The straws can be broken or torn to accommodate the tower.
      Tape can only be used to connect straws- It cannot be used for the structure of the tower or to hold the tower down.

      The balloon cannot be taped to the structure!


      1. 3 minutes:  Planning and blueprints 
      2. 20 minutes to build 
      3. The tallest tower gets a prize!
